Output 7ed0977ea36cc174fa8f48ee62d95b334c96babcd5cc9ebfdd0cc2011f30adcf:1

value
568559
script pubkey
OP_0 OP_PUSHBYTES_20 e035c1df4aecebde76639b7199c26995e056114a
address
bc1quq6urh62an4auanrndcensnfjhs9vy22wh5se0
transaction
7ed0977ea36cc174fa8f48ee62d95b334c96babcd5cc9ebfdd0cc2011f30adcf
confirmations
362993
spent
true